> > In the batik-1.6 dist there are some extension
> > samples. 
> > 
> > I have tried to view them but squiggle doesn't
> seem to
> > take into account the custom tags.
> 
>    You have to use the 'special' ext jar of squiggle
> (batik-1.6/extensions/batik-squiggle-ext.jar). This
> just adds the batik-extension.jar to the classpath.
> This is mostly done to avoid any possible confusion
> about
> what is and what is not in the SVG specification.
> 
> > For example, the flow examples don't show the
> text,
> > star.svg only shows circles while I expected some
> > stars.
> 
>     I should mention that the 1.6 release includes a
> version
> of the flow text that was proposed for SVG 1.2
> (although
> it seems to have changed in recent drafts) that
> supports
> flow into arbitrary regions not just rectangles.
